この章では、Oracle Adaptive Access Managerに関連する問題について説明します。次の項目が含まれます。
この項では、一般的な問題および回避策について説明します。
この項の内容は、次のとおりです。
OAAM管理コンソールの「セッション」ページ、「ユーザーの詳細」、「デバイス」タブの順に移動して、最終使用日日付範囲を指定してデバイスを検索すると、「登録済」が「True」
に設定されている場合、結果が返されません。
Identity and Access Management Suiteをインストールした後で、管理サーバーとOAAM管理サーバーを起動するときに、ADF例外がOAAM出力ログに表示されることがあります。これらの例外は機能に影響を及ぼしません。
一時的許可を取り消すと、次の例のようなスタック・トレースがOAAM管理サーバー・ログに表示されることがあります。
[2014-03-11T17:05:56.816-07:00] [oaam_admin_server1] [NOTIFICATION] [] [oracle.oaam] [tid: [ACTIVE].ExecuteThread: '4' for queue: 'weblogic.kernel.Default (self-tuning)'] [userId: csrm1] [ecid: 0000KInb1oEF0FGpIwH7if1J5wtY0001bm,0] [APP: oaam_admin#11.1.2.0.0] [DSID: 0000KIn_KpSF0FGpIwH7if1J5wtY0001_i] removeOverride(). vtUser=localUserId={10001} extUserId={6_df4102a6a41ad6fed09942c3b1cf05a5a45796ab92436adf9bb6ee0c99965a1a} @ loginId={usercsr} groupId={1} isValid={true} createTime={Fri Mar 07 16:17:38 @ PST 2014} updateTime={Tue Mar 11 17:05:41 PDT 2014} firstLoginTime={Fri Mar 07 16:17:38 PST 2014} notes={null} cache={G:84|O:2=2,1=2|F:10001=10003,10002=10003,10006=10007,10007=10007} , runtime=1, action=Block[[java.lang.Throwable at com.bharosa.vcrypt.dataaccess.util.VCryptCacheUtil.removeOverride(VCryptCacheUtil.java:204) at com.bharosa.vcrypt.tracker.rules.util.RulesUtil.removeFromUserCache(RulesUtil. java:692) at com.bharosa.vcrypt.tracker.rules.util.RulesUtil.deleteOverride(RulesUtil.java:728) at com.bharosa.vcrypt.tracker.rules.util.RulesUtil.clearOverrides(RulesUtil.java: 405) at com.bharosa.vcrypt.tracker.rules.util.RulesUtil.clearOverrides(RulesUtil.java: 394) at com.bharosa.vcrypt.customercare.CaseActions.clearTempAllow(CaseActions.java:31 5) at oracle.oaam.server.admin.cases.impl.CustomerCareManagerImpl.actOnCase(Customer CareManagerImpl.java:4015) at oracle.oaam.server.admin.cases.impl.CustomerCareManagerImpl.performCaseAction(CustomerCareManagerImpl.java:3851)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39) at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) at java.lang.reflect.Method.invoke(Method.java:597) at oracle.oaam.server.admin.impl.AdminInterceptorProxy.invoke(AdminInterceptorProxy.java:74) at $Proxy131.performCaseAction(Unknown Source) at oracle.oaam.model.customercare.uview.CaseActionVOImpl.doCaseAction(CaseActionVOImpl.java:344) at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
スタック・トレースは機能に影響を及ぼしません。
OAAM管理コンソールからログアウトしようとすると、Oracle Adaptive Access Managerサーバー・ログに次の例のような警告とエラーが示されることがあります。
[2014-02-21T15:50:28.689-08:00] [oaam_admin_server1] [WARNING] [ADF_FACES-00007] [oracle.adf.view.rich.render.RichRenderer] [tid: [ACTIVE].ExecuteThread: '11' for queue: 'weblogic.kernel.Default (self-tuning)'] [userId: ruleAdmin1] [ecid: 0000KHMqrkmF0FGpIwH7if1J1y0Q00006I,0] [APP: oaam_admin#11.1.2.0.0] [DSID: 0000KHMpfB5F0FGpIwH7if1J1y0Q000068] Attempt to synchronized unknown key: viewportSize. [2014-02-21T15:50:28.726-08:00] [oaam_admin_server1] [WARNING] [] [oracle.adf.share.ADFContext] [tid: [ACTIVE].ExecuteThread: '17' for queue: 'weblogic.kernel.Default (self-tuning)'] [userId: ruleAdmin1] [ecid: 0000KHMqrlqF0FGpIwH7if1J1y0Q00006J,0] [APP: oaam_admin#11.1.2.0.0] [DSID: 0000KHMpfB5F0FGpIwH7if1J1y0Q000068] Automatically initializing a DefaultContext for getCurrent.[[ Caller should ensure that a DefaultContext is proper for this use. Memory leaks and/or unexpected behaviour may occur if the automatic initialization is performed improperly. This message may be avoided by performing initADFContext before using getCurrent(). For more information please enable logging for oracle.adf.share.ADFContext at FINEST level. ]] [2014-02-21T15:50:28.728-08:00] [oaam_admin_server1] [WARNING] [] [oracle.adf.share.http.ServletADFContext] [tid: [ACTIVE].ExecuteThread: '17' for queue: 'weblogic.kernel.Default (self-tuning)'] [userId: ruleAdmin1] [ecid: 0000KHMqrlqF0FGpIwH7if1J1y0Q00006J,0] [APP: oaam_admin#11.1.2.0.0] [DSID: 0000KHMpfB5F0FGpIwH7if1J1y0Q000068] Found oracle.adf.share.DefaultContext sticking to oldContext, while the current application is oaam_admin(11.1.2.0.0) [2014-02-21T15:50:28.741-08:00] [oaam_admin_server1] [WARNING] [] [oracle.adf.share.http.ServletADFContext] [tid: [ACTIVE].ExecuteThread: '17' for queue: 'weblogic.kernel.Default (self-tuning)'] [userId: ruleAdmin1] [ecid: 0000KHMqrlqF0FGpIwH7if1J1y0Q00006J,0] [APP: oaam_admin#11.1.2.0.0] [DSID: 0000KHMpfB5F0FGpIwH7if1J1y0Q000068] Found oracle.adf.share.DefaultContext sticking to oldContext, while the current application is oaam_admin(11.1.2.0.0) [2014-02-21T15:50:28.743-08:00] [oaam_admin_server1] [ERROR] [] [oracle.adf.share.ADFContext] [tid: [ACTIVE].ExecuteThread: '17' for queue: 'weblogic.kernel.Default (self-tuning)'] [userId: <WLS Kernel>] [ecid: 0000KHMqrlqF0FGpIwH7if1J1y0Q00006J,0] ADF detected an ADFContext leak.[[ Please see the documentation for more information about handling ADFContext leaks. For more information about the leaking ADFContext please enable logging for oracle.adf.share.ADFContext at FINEST level.
OAAMサーバー・ログは次のディレクトリにあります。
WL_HOME/user_projects/domains/domainName/servers/serverName/logs/serverName-diagnostic.log
警告とエラーを無視できます。これは機能に影響を及ぼしません。
不具合のため、フィンガープリント詳細のタブの「最終使用日」列をソートできません。
開始日時が変更されていない場合、スケジュール済のタスクのスケジュール・パラメータを変更しても、次の再帰は変更されません。
この項では、多言語のサポートの問題および制限について説明します。次の項目が含まれます。
サポート対象外の言語がブラウザで設定されると、OAAM管理コンソールが応答しなくなり、ナビゲーション・ツリーのメニューとツールバーが表示されなくなることがあります。
プロパティ・ページで、タイ文字(\u0E31または\u0e35形式)を含む名前を使用して検索を保存しようとすると、次の例のようなエラーがサーバー・ログ・ファイルに記録されることがあります。
<Error> <oracle.adfinternal.view.faces.config.rich.RegistrationConfigurator> <BEA-000000> <ADF_FACES-60096:Server Exception during PPR, #1 oracle.jbo.JboException: JBO-29114 ADFContext is not setup to process messages for this exception. Use the exception stack trace and error code to investigate the root cause of this exception. Root cause error code is JBO-29000. Error message parameters are {0=oracle.xml.parser.v2.XMLDOMException, 1=invalid character \u0e35 in name} at oracle.jbo.server.Serializer.passivate(Serializer.java:270) at oracle.jbo.server.DBSerializer.passivateRootAM(DBSerializer.java:293) at oracle.jbo.server.DBSerializer.passivateRootAM(DBSerializer.java:268)
この項では、Oracle Fusion Middleware Oracle Adaptive Access Managerの管理の訂正箇所について説明します。
指定した時間の電子メール/SMSチャレンジを導出するには、VT_SESSION_ACTION_MAP
表およびaction
列とaction_list
列を使用します。
VT_SESSION_ACTION_MAP
表では、アクションおよびアクション・リストは次のaction
列とaction_list
列に格納されています。
DB名 | データ型 | 説明 |
---|---|---|
MAP_ID |
NOT NULL NUMBER(16) |
マップID |
CREATE_TIME |
TIMESTAMP(6) |
オブジェクトの作成日時 |
RUNTIME_TYPE |
NOT NULL NUMBER(6) |
ランタイムのタイプ |
ACTION |
VARCHAR2(256) |
実行時およびセッションのアクション |
ACTION_LIST |
VARCHAR2(256) |
アクションのリスト |
所定の時間範囲のアクションを取得するには、create_time
を使用します。
チャレンジ・ランタイムのアクションを取得するには、runtime_type
= number_for challenge_runtime
を使用してフィルタ処理します。